Transaction 96c3d6395803068dc300369e93eb82a92ca008df2aacdcd56f8da91e258625cb
1 Input
1 Output
-
96c3d6395803068dc300369e93eb82a92ca008df2aacdcd56f8da91e258625cb:0
- value
- 50581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3ba4d2cfae0f11dd9588e4c771d323bf51c5acfe OP_EQUAL
- address
- 378PEzqZ8xetMX2j9hGk3f7AuouqoiBqxx